Temple Scientists Identify Key Factor Regulating Abnormal Heart Growth, Temple University

3 Aug 2020 9:12 AM | Anonymous

The human heart is like a sponge, able to expand and grow, increasing its capacity to take up blood. In theory, an enlarged heart can also squeeze out more blood, with more power, than an average-sized heart. But in reality, for most people, this growth – known as cardiac hypertrophy – is abnormal and signals trouble.
